Approval of Suspension of Councillor Attendance Rules Minutes: The Service Director Governance and Support (Monitoring Officer) presented the report.
RESOLVED –
That the Administration Committee APPROVED a suspension pursuant to Section 85 of the Local Government Act 1972, of the six month Councillor attendance rule for Councillor Buckley. |

Code of Conduct - Annual review 2022/23 Minutes: The Service Director Governance and Support (Monitoring Officer) presented the report.
Councillor Parker-Jones asked whether any further thought had been given to staggering the term of officer for the independent persons used, so that there was an overlap in future.
The Service Director - Governance and Support (Monitoring Officer) confirmed that the terms of office would be considered as part of the preparation for recruitment to the roles next year, noting the benefits of a staggered appointment for continuity.
RESOLVED –
That the Administration Committee:
1. NOTED the report and made any observations to the Monitoring Officer; and 2. NOTED that a review of the Code of Conduct Complaints Procedure had been conducted. |
